Diocese of Imphal, Manipur was established on 21st of April 1980 with Rt. Rev. Joseph Mittathany D.D. as its first Bishop under Pope John Paul II. It was later raised to Archdiocese on 1st August 1996. Most Rev. Joseph Mittathany D.D was its first Archbishop. He was later succeeded by Most Rev. Dominic Lumon DD on 12th of July 2006. On 8th October 2023 Most. Rev. Linus Neli DD was appointed as the 3rd Archbishop of Imphal, Manipur
Archdiocese of Imphal has 111 diocesan priests, 75 religious priests working in 51 Parishes/Quasi Parishes and 384 religious nuns in 89 convents, 56 touring catechists and 433 local catechists. There are over 38 High School, 26 Junior Schools, 14 Higher Secondary Schools, 4 Colleges, 6 NGOs, 13 Dispensaries and 1 Hospital for the people of Manipur. It has 101,918 Catholic members and about 66,657 (2025 Survey Report) Students studying in various educational institutions run by the Archdiocese of Imphal, Manipur.
